Hughes: This will be QPRâs last transfer blitz 28/08/2012 by David McIntyre This is the final transfer window in which a glut of signings will be made by QPR, manager Mark Hughes has insisted. Rangers have signed a new-look team in successive windows under current chairman Tony Fernandes and the previous regime fronted by Flavio Briatore. But Hughes says a line will finally be drawn once the next deadline arrives. âWeâve had a huge turnover of players. I think since Tony Fernandes came to the club weâve probably allowed 20 or so players to leave,â said the Râs boss. âWeâve been able to add 12 or 13 players of, in my view, better quality. Thatâs what weâre trying to do â increase the quality of the first XI and the squad that underpins it. âThereâs still business to be done and Iâm sure there will be comings and goings, but certainly this window wonât be replicated in January and in seasons to come. âThis [signing players] is something that we envisaged needed to be done, but once weâve gone through the process and the squadâs settled weâll add quality as and when we see fit.â
